Abstract
An instrument cluster has a rigid printed circuit board ( ) on the rear side of a basic ( ). On the front side, the basic body ( ) is partially covered by a supporting body ( ) which is connected in an articulated manner to the basic body ( ). A flexible printed circuit board ( ) extends over the front side of the basic body ( ) and the supporting body ( ), the printed circuit board having a connecting region ( ) which is deflected by a defined angle with respect to an edge region of the rigid printed circuit board ( ) and is connected to this printed circuit board ( ) by bow-type soldering ( ) for example.
